As first-generation college students, there are many challenges and opportunities that we face on our academic journey. While the prospect of entering higher education is exciting, the path to getting there can be filled with obstacles. Here are some of the challenges that first-gen students face:

Financial struggles: For many first-gen students, finances can be a major barrier to accessing higher education. Many come from families with lower incomes and may not have access to financial resources to pay for college.

Lack of guidance: Many first-gen students may feel lost navigating the college application process, financial aid, and other important aspects of college life. Without anyone in their family to provide guidance and support, they may feel overwhelmed and unsure of where to turn.

Struggling to balance responsibilities: Many first-gen students may also have to balance responsibilities outside of school, such as a part-time job or caring for family members. This can make it difficult to prioritize schoolwork and may lead to burnout.

However, despite these challenges, first-gen students also have many opportunities to succeed in higher education. Here are just a few of them:

Resilience: First-generation college students often have a strong sense of resilience, as they have overcome many obstacles to get to where they are. This resilience can serve them well as they navigate the challenges of college.

Diversity: First-gen students often bring diverse perspectives to the classroom, which can enrich the learning experience for everyone.

Community: Many colleges have programs specifically designed to support first-gen students, such as mentorship programs and academic resources. These communities can help first-gen students feel supported and connected on campus.

Overall, while the challenges faced by first-gen college students can be daunting, the opportunities for success are also many. By tapping into their resilience and seeking out community and support, first-gen students can overcome obstacles and thrive in higher education.
